A modern apartment in East London required window fly screens for optimum insect-free ventilation. Discover the full story of this install below… Set in a high-rise building overlooking Stratford, London, this well-situated apartment greatly appealed to the homeowners when scouring the property market. After moving in, however, there were a growing number of concerns which were negatively affecting their quality of home life. The first issue was the number of insects that were swarming into their apartment every time they opened the window. With one half of the apartment covered in glass, it meant that sticky summer days would be unbearable without opening the windows for fresh air. Mosquitoes, flies, wasps and more would enter the apartment, causing irritation, bites, and bringing in harmful bacteria. Adding to this issue was the waterborne insects from the nearby Bow Back Rivers (which connect to the River Lea and River Thames). When fresh air would enter the apartment, it would be filled with carbon monoxide, nitrogen dioxide, lead, and other harmful pollutants. Though steps are being taken to improve London’s air quality, this kind of pollution is often unavoidable in metropolitan life. The apartment was also home to cats. The homeowners would worry about their cats’ safety when the windows were left open, especially with them being in a high storey building. There was a glass barrier in front of the windows, but it only reached to about halfway up the window, leaving room for the cats to potentially climb onto. With concerns mounting up, the homeowners went searching for solutions. Before long they found their answer in Phantom Screens. Having looked through our website and been impressed with our fly screens for windows, they didn’t hesitate to get in touch. Our customers sent over some images and measurements of their windows. Our team then carefully discussed their requirements and booked in a free home survey at a date and time that was convenient for the customers. We visited the property to get a closer look, take precise measurements, and discuss our array of suitable options at length with the customers. After a few weeks of handcrafting the screens in our factory, we returned to the apartment to install them. Three standard fly screens for windows were retrofitted. This install was more complicated than usual, as it required us to create a bespoke solution. However, our install team thrive on new challenges and were thrilled to see it take shape. Additional subframes were manufactured so that the screens could fit in front of the windows and meet the glass barrier in the middle. This acted perfectly as a shield between the cats and the windows. Manual screens are operated by hand for easy deployment when opening windows. The screens and subframes were colour matched to the existing framework so that they blended in as if they were always part of the design. The chosen fabric for these screens was our standard insect mesh as it provided the most ventilation and let in the most natural light. The apartment’s views over the Central London skyline, ABBA arena, London stadium and more have been completely retained as our screens are designed to keep the views intact.
